[QUOTE="WillySmackYoAss, post: 1529932, member: 68988"] I agree with that, you want to win money, it's easier against weaker players. But I also want to play with the best. It should be a goal for everyone to do everything to your best ability, why take the easy road? If you're playing for a living, this could be different because you need that money. But you're never going to successfully move up levels and get better if all you do is beat on weaker players. Phil Ivey is a perfect example of this. He would beat on the lower limit games all week to have enough money to play in the bigger games with the better players and he kept losing, but he wanted to get better so he kept playing and losing. He could've just played the small games and won money, but he was determined to get better and he did by learning from the guys who were beating him, and where is he today? Best player in the world. Money shouldn't be the only reason to play this game. [/QUOTE]
